Transaction e561777d718142fa95c113f6aec8ffa63885239cccd22217ddbcc47d99e5b4ae

1 Input
2 Outputs
  • e561777d718142fa95c113f6aec8ffa63885239cccd22217ddbcc47d99e5b4ae:0
  • value  579956
    address  3FXE8Ah5kaNmSmTX7abtssSuibhM1e1tX1
  • e561777d718142fa95c113f6aec8ffa63885239cccd22217ddbcc47d99e5b4ae:1
  • value  1631257
    address  bc1q6f6ejn5y75q7jq96qyane8c3vq743neqsj5jyy